Question Three Platies 2:1

I have been thinking about getting three platies for my 5g tank. I know that platies love to breed and I don't want to interfere with that. That brings me to a stocking question. - Do I get two females and one male? or do I get two males and one female?

2 females to one male,
Limit the males you put in the tank as they will fight
